Diana Effingham-Jones is a sensible child. So she does not panic when an escaped rhinoceros with a horrid cold walks into her sitting-room one winter evening. Instead she gives him a rhinoceros-sized serving of Influenza Mixture, cough cure and aspirins, and plenty of hot buttered toast.
A classic story of a very special friendship, by the much-loved author/illustrator Edward Ardizzone.
